Les <a href=\"https:\/\/3d-edu.ch\/fr\/formlabs\/resine-formlabs\/\">r\u00e9sines SLA<\/a> traditionnelles sont fabriqu\u00e9es \u00e0 partir de polym\u00e8res acryliques et peuvent donc perdre de leur durabilit\u00e9 \u00e0 long terme.  <\/p>\n<p>Les r\u00e9sines de polyur\u00e9thane sont toutefois un mat\u00e9riau d&rsquo;impression 3D inhabituel. En effet, leur fabrication n\u00e9cessite une chimie complexe. L&rsquo;\u00e9quipe mat\u00e9riaux de Formlabs a finalement opt\u00e9 pour une composition chimique hybride. Cette formulation propre consiste en une combinaison d&rsquo;acrylate et d&rsquo;ur\u00e9thane. Cela permet l&rsquo;impression 3D de PU sur les <a href=\"https:\/\/3d-edu.ch\/fr\/formlabs\/imprimante-3d-formlabs\/\">imprimantes SLA-3D de Formlabs<\/a>. Ce faisant, les r\u00e9sines PU r\u00e9pondent aux m\u00eames normes et \u00e0 la m\u00eame qualit\u00e9 que celles auxquelles vous \u00eates habitu\u00e9 avec les <a href=\"https:\/\/3d-edu.ch\/fr\/produkt-kategorie\/formlabs-fr\/materiaux-formlabs-fr\/\">mat\u00e9riaux Formlabs<\/a> traditionnels. La pr\u00e9paration de l&rsquo;impression et le post-traitement n\u00e9cessitent plus de rigueur pour obtenir des r\u00e9sultats excellents et coh\u00e9rents. <\/p>\n<p>Les \u00e9tapes de travail sont comparables \u00e0 l&rsquo;impression avec d&rsquo;autres mat\u00e9riaux. Cependant, l&rsquo;impression 3D de PU n\u00e9cessite un \u00e9quipement suppl\u00e9mentaire et un temps de post-traitement nettement plus long : <\/p>\n<ol>\n<li style=\"list-style-type: none;\">\n<ol>\n<li>\n<p><strong>Pr\u00e9paration de l&rsquo;impression<\/strong>: vous pr\u00e9parez vos donn\u00e9es 3D pour l&rsquo;impression dans le logiciel<a href=\"https:\/\/3d-edu.ch\/fr\/formlabs\/logiciel\/\">\u00ab\u00a0Preform<\/a>\u00ab\u00a0. PreForm vous aide \u00e0 aligner correctement les pi\u00e8ces imprim\u00e9es et vous propose des param\u00e8tres adapt\u00e9s pour l&rsquo;ajout de structures de support. <\/p>\n<\/li>\n<li>\n<p><strong>Pr\u00e9parer l&rsquo;imprimante<\/strong>: Les r\u00e9sines PU-Rigid de Formlabs sont livr\u00e9es dans une bouteille en aluminium afin de prolonger leur dur\u00e9e de vie. Un entonnoir et une cartouche vide sont \u00e9galement fournis. Commencez par agiter suffisamment la bouteille pour vous assurer que la r\u00e9sine est bien m\u00e9lang\u00e9e. Ensuite, versez la r\u00e9sine de la bouteille dans la cartouche vide \u00e0 l&rsquo;aide de l&rsquo;entonnoir fourni.     <br \/><strong>Pour imprimer en 3D avec de la r\u00e9sine PU-Rigid, votre imprimante doit \u00eatre plac\u00e9e dans une armoire de s\u00e9chage.<\/strong> Une fois les pr\u00e9paratifs termin\u00e9s, il vous suffit d&rsquo;ins\u00e9rer <a href=\"https:\/\/3d-edu.ch\/fr\/produkt-kategorie\/formlabs-fr\/accessoires\/sla-lfs-accessoires\/\">la plate-forme de construction, la cartouche de r\u00e9sine et le r\u00e9servoir de r\u00e9sine<\/a> dans l&rsquo;imprimante.<\/p>\n<\/li>\n<li>\n<p><strong>Impression :<\/strong> vous pouvez maintenant lancer l&rsquo;impression. Pour cela, suivez simplement les instructions sur l&rsquo;\u00e9cran tactile de l&rsquo;<a href=\"https:\/\/3d-edu.ch\/fr\/produkt-kategorie\/formlabs-fr\/imprimantes-3d-fr\/imprimante-3d-sla-lfs-fr\/\">imprimante<\/a>, comme d&rsquo;habitude. <\/p>\n<\/li>\n<li>\n<p><strong>Post-traitement<\/strong>: Lavez bri\u00e8vement votre plate-forme de construction dans un bain de PGDA (diac\u00e9tate de propyl\u00e8ne glycol), puis s\u00e9chez les pi\u00e8ces \u00e0 l&rsquo;air - de pr\u00e9f\u00e9rence \u00e0 l&rsquo;air comprim\u00e9. Apr\u00e8s le s\u00e9chage et le retrait des supports, les pi\u00e8ces doivent \u00eatre plac\u00e9es dans une chambre humide pour le post-durcissement. Le durcissement \u00e0 46 \u00b0C et 70 % d&rsquo;humidit\u00e9 relative compl\u00e8te la r\u00e9action de l&rsquo;ur\u00e9thane et transforme votre impression en v\u00e9ritables pi\u00e8ces en polyur\u00e9thane. Une pi\u00e8ce d&rsquo;une \u00e9paisseur de 2 mm n\u00e9cessite trois jours pour durcir compl\u00e8tement. Les pi\u00e8ces plus \u00e9paisses (10 \u00e0 12 mm) peuvent prendre entre 12 et 14 jours.    <\/p>\n<\/li>\n<\/ol>\n<\/li>\n<\/ol>\n<h3>Accessoires n\u00e9cessaires<\/h3>\n<p>Alors que certains \u00e9quipements sont facultatifs, comme un compresseur d&rsquo;air pour \u00e9liminer l&rsquo;exc\u00e8s de solvant PDGA de la surface de vos impressions, d&rsquo;autres sont obligatoires. Il s&rsquo;agit notamment d&rsquo;une \u00e9tuve \u00e0 faible taux d&rsquo;humidit\u00e9 (2% RH) et d&rsquo;une chambre d&rsquo;humidit\u00e9. Ces \u00e9quipements sont n\u00e9cessaires pour contr\u00f4ler l&rsquo;humidit\u00e9, qui a un impact important sur les performances du produit final. En outre, l&rsquo;humidit\u00e9 affecte \u00e9galement la durabilit\u00e9 de la r\u00e9sine PU ouverte dans le r\u00e9servoir de r\u00e9sine. Ainsi, \u00e0 45% d&rsquo;humidit\u00e9, la r\u00e9sine PU dans le r\u00e9servoir ne se conserve que 3 jours - \u00e0 5% d&rsquo;humidit\u00e9, elle se conserve environ 7 jours.    <\/p>\n\n\t<section class=\"section\" id=\"section_470233998\">\n\t\t<div class=\"section-bg fill\" >\n\t\t\t\t\t\t\t\t\t\n\t\t\t\n\t<div class=\"is-border\"\n\t\tstyle=\"border-color:rgb(255, 102, 0);border-width:1px 1px 1px 7px;\">\n\t<\/div>\n\n\t\t<\/div>\n\n\t\t\n\n\t\t<div class=\"section-content relative\">\n\t\t\t\n<h3><span style=\"color: #ff6600;\">REMARQUE<\/span><\/h3>\n<p>En raison de l&rsquo;environnement de production et du post-traitement plus exigeants, ainsi que de la dur\u00e9e de conservation des consommables ouverts (r\u00e9sine PU et r\u00e9servoir), nous recommandons les r\u00e9sines rigides PU de Formlabs uniquement aux clients de production ou aux personnes int\u00e9ress\u00e9es qui disposent d&rsquo;un d\u00e9bit correspondant.<\/p>\n\t\t<\/div>\n\n\t\t\n<style>\n#section_470233998 {\n  padding-top: 30px;\n  padding-bottom: 30px;\n  margin-bottom: 30px;\n  background-color: rgb(237, 237, 237);\n}\n<\/style>\n\t<\/section>\n\t\n<p>Pour plus de d\u00e9tails sur les \u00e9tapes de l&rsquo;impression PU-3D, ainsi que pour des recommandations sur les chambres de durcissement ou les \u00e9tuves, veuillez contacter nos experts en impression 3D.
